A Statistical Overview

Service to Canada : In Peace and in War


Honour Roll : Number of RCMP Members killed in the line of duty since 1873: 238

Number of NWMP called to the North West Rebellion (NWR): 1885 : 713

Number of NWMP called to South Africa War (SAW): 378

Number of former RNWMP called to WWI : 2887

Number of RNWMP whose names are etched on Canada's National Vimy Memorial: 31

Number of RNWMP whose names are etched on Belgium's (Menin Gate) Memorial: 50

Number of RCMP called to WWII : 1479

Number of RCMP killed while working under United Nation's flag : 2


Number of members in the RCMP Band officially established in 1938 and dissolved in 1994 : 295


Number of RCMP members since 1873 with last name of Jarvis : 28

Number of RCMP members since 1873 with last name of MacLeod : 79

Number of RCMP members since 1873 with last name of Steele : 32
